Output 62bf0ed1bf54ded3a7d2547c2c03dfee7df5193669367167ee17eb5cfcd4a855:106

value
7081705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acbb81a83906d791c56fe933f70cd09b72d8821a OP_EQUAL
address
3HSLmiXMrVA8mTkZttbpgrPWU5m7SwtpuB
transaction
62bf0ed1bf54ded3a7d2547c2c03dfee7df5193669367167ee17eb5cfcd4a855
confirmations
138533
spent
true